Freemasonry, the world’s oldest and largest fraternal organization, is dedicated to the Brotherhood of Man under the Fatherhood of God. It uses the tools and implements of ancient architectural craftsmen symbolically to teach character, moral values, and self-improvement. Its singular purpose is to make good men better. Freemasonry’s bonds of friendship, compassion, and brotherly love have transcended centuries, surviving even the most divisive conflicts. Beyond individual development, Freemasonry is deeply rooted in philanthropy and service. Freemasons in North America contribute over two million dollars a day to charitable causes, much of which directly benefits those outside the Fraternity. Masonic organizations support vast philanthropic initiatives, such as Shriners Hospitals for Children, which provide free care to burned and orthopedically impaired children, and the Scottish Rite's Childhood Language Disorder Clinics, which operate nationwide. Grottoes International, affectionately known as "Masons' Playground," focuses on providing dental care to special needs children, often bringing smiles and toothbrushes to community events. Freemasons also support scholarships, engage in public service activities, and unite their families in meaningful social and recreational events.
